#391550 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#391550 is composed of 22.4% red, 8.2%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 28.8% cyan, 73.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 68.6% black. It has a hue angle of 276.6 degrees, a saturation of 58.4% and a lightness of 19.8%. #391550 color hex could be obtained by blending #722aa0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

Shades and Tints of #391550
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020102 is the darkest color, while #f8f2fc is the lightest one.
